Worm Watch
22:21.58 - Friday 15th August 2003 (Link to This Entry)
If the number of visitors to msblast.cjb.net is anything to go by then the W32.Blaster.Worm is is doing the rounds as actively as ever. At the time of typing there have been 359 hits so far today with 90-odd minutes left, compared with 348 for the whole 24 hours yesterday.
Interestingly, more of those are non-referred 80 and 81 (NTL and Pipex) IP addresses which seems to indicate that BlastBack is doing it's job and getting people to visit the site. Hopefully we should see a steady decline in visitor numbers over the next month or so.
